WebMar 16, 2024 · What are bisphosphonates? Examples of conditions which bisphosphonates can help treat are: Osteoporosis - a condition where bones become thin and more prone to fracture. Paget's disease of bone. Cancer that has spread to the bones (bone metastases from cancers such as breast cancer).
